Windows Support Engineer
Please note that this position requires a hybrid working model, with attendance at the Warsaw Hub for 1–2 days per week.
We are looking for a proactive L2/L3 Windows Operations Engineer to provide operational support for Windows Server environments hosted across on-premises and Cloud.
The role focuses on maintaining OS health, ensuring server availability, managing patching and monitoring, Life cycle management of servers, resolving incidents, and driving operational excellence through automation and documentation.
